Description | Xanomeline oxalate (LY246708 oxalate), a potent and selective muscarinic receptor agonist (SMRA), effectively stimulates in vivo phosphoinositide hydrolysis. It is a valuable compound for Alzheimer's disease research. |
In vitro | Xanomeline stimulates phosphoinositide (PI) hydrolysis in the A9 L m1 cells. Xanomeline inhibits [3H]-pirenzepine ([3H]-PZ) and [3H]-oxotremorine-M ([3H]-OXO-M) binding to rat brain with Kis of 7 and 3 nM, respectively[1]. |
In vivo | Xanomeline robustly stimulates in vivo PI hydrolysis and the effect is blocked by muscarinic antagonists, demonstrating mediation by muscarinic receptors. In mice the ED100 for Xanomeline-induced stimulation of [3H]-IP accumulation is 54 μmole/kg in hippocampus. And in rats the ED100 for Xanomeline-induced stimulation of [3H]-IP accumulation is 8.1 μmole/kg in hippocampus[1]. |
